Local Volunteers Recognized

Two volunteers with two important Knox County organizations are being honored for doing something they both say more people should do: volunteer.


The Knox County Human Services Council yesterday honored Christina Diaz -- a volunteer with Safe Harbor Family Crisis Center, and Linda Lamm -- a volunteer with the Carl Sandburg College Adult Literacy coalition, as their Volunteers of the Year.


Lamm says everyone has something to offer, and with so many different agencies, there are many opportunities to volunteer.


Diaz encourages everyone to set aside a little time out of their busy schedules to get involved in something they are passionate about.


In nomination letters given to the Knox County Human Services Council, both Lamm and Diaz are praised for how much time and effort they put into their volunteer roles.


This week is National Volunteer Week.
